Project Lead/ Ui Developer Resume Profile
Atlanta, GA
Professional Summary:
- 8 years of extensive experience in software development life cycle SDLC in developing and designing user experiences of Internet/Intranet applications using HTML5, HTML, XHTML XML CSS, CSS3, JavaScript, JQuery MeetingW3C standards.
- Experienced as a User Interface/Front End Developer in developing applications using HTML, HTML5, CSS, CSS3, JavaScript, DHTML, DOM, XHTML, jQuery, and Ajax.
- Have background on Object Oriented Analysis Design OOAD methodologies, Agile Development methodologies, Design Patterns.
- Experience in using design patterns and frameworks such as MVC, Struts, Hibernate, NodeJS and Spring and a thorough understanding of Database application designs and implementation using Oracle, SQL Server, MongoDB.
- Worked on various JavaScript graph, plot and Responsive Web Design.
- Experience with User Acceptance Testing UAT and Accessibility Testing.
- Excellent oral and written communication skills and interpersonal skills.
- High level of expertise in CSS pixel-level layout, Consistency with browsers, Version and Platform Independence.
- Developed UI using JQuery and JavaScript Library for Web Application and Mobile Application.
- Have good communication skills to discuss the projects with technical and non-technical SME's.
- Some of the attributes that would describe me would be Team player, Quick learner, Self-Motivated and Strong interest in Front End Development.
- Designed web applications and web contents utilizing various SEARCH ENGINE OPTIMIZATION SEO techniques.
- Responsible in transforming the wireframes and mockups to develop web pages and optimize user experience worked on enhancements.
- Strong communication, planning and problem-solving skills, with ability to work independently or with cross-functional teams.
- Quick learner and proficient in solving the technical issues in the project.
- Excellent analytical and communication skills with capability to handle new technologies
Technical Skills:
Languages | Java, C, C , PL/SQL, HTML, HTML5, XML, CSS,CSS3, JavaScript, jQuery, JSON, JSP, AJAX, Backbone.JS, Angular JS.F, Ruby |
J2EE Technologies | Java J2EE, Java J2SE, Servlets, JSP, JSF 1.x/2, JNDI, Web Services, JavaScript, JQuery, JDBC, SOAP, REST, JMS, AJAX, XML, CSS |
Frameworks | Spring MVC, Hibernate, Struts, NodeJS |
Databases | Oracle 10g, MySQL, SQL Server, MongoDB, PostgreSQL |
Application Servers | Apache Tomcat v6.0, IBM WebSphere, WebLogic, JBOSS |
Tools | Eclipse IDE, Hadoop, Netbeans, SQL tools, Visual Sudio 2012, Rational Rose, Microsoft Visio |
Operating Systems | Window 7/XP, Unix, Linux-Ubuntu |
Professional Experience:
Confidential
Role: Project Lead/ UI Developer
RESPONSIBILITIES IN THE PROJECT:
- Demonstrated excellent inter-personal communication skills in all the assignments Coordinated facilitated JAD sessions with various stakeholders internal and external to the project and the company.
- Worked with the project manager/scrum masters to create communication plan. Planned and created written communication with various stakeholders.
- Worked with business to understand the functional and non-functional requirements
- Created process flows, conceptual diagrams, wireframes, and mockups to effectively communicate high-level design strategies and detailed interaction behaviors.
- Involved in the requirements analysis, designing, development, testing and maintenance of the websites
- Developed websites using HTML, CSS, JavaScript, JQuery, Google Maps API JavaScript Library , XML and Ajax
- Created web page layouts using HTML and CSS
- Design, developed and updated the user interface using CSS, JavaScript.
- Worked on JavaScript frame work Angular JS, Backbone, Bootstarp, Node.js, Ember JS to augment browser based applications with MVC capability.
- Used Ajax, JSON with jQuery for request data and response processing.
- Performed client side validations over the forms using JavaScript
- Used Ajax to refresh only certain section of the page and reduce the load on the web server
- Used Cascading Style Sheets in order to separate presentation from the structure
- Defined text alignment, borders, positioning and many other typographic characteristics
- We designed, coded and tested the iPhone/Android and implemented Ruby On Rails Rest API Technology: Objective-C, iPhone SDK 3.1, XCode 3.2, JSON, , Ruby On Rails, MySQL , iPhone Location.
- Experience in adding Internationalization and localization to web applications using Resource bundles.
- We have used to reduce the image size of pages in Bootstarp.
- Extensively used List view, Grid View and Pager Controls from .Net Framework.
- Used Responsive Web Design so that the website is compatible with different devices like desktops, laptops, tablets and smart phones.
- We used Bootstrap's for responsive CSS adjusts to Desktops, Tablets, and Mobile phones.
- Used best coding practices and naming conventions while writing code in JavaScript, HTML and CSS
- The Angular JavaScript Angular JS framework for building web applications is highly efficient to using Restful services
- Node.js is used to drive the design and build out of a new platform, including user-facing features and core back-end functionality.
- Architect and develop the next generation applications for the platform.
- Extensively tested the websites, identified the bugs using Firebug and fixed them.
- Configure and monitor numerous MongoDB and NoSQL instances
- Responsible for code optimization and testing across other browsers.
Environment: HTML5, CSS3, JavaScript, JQuery, JSON, Ajax, Angular JS framework, MongoDB, Node.JS, RUBY,Backbone.JS, Dreamweaver, Google Maps API, SQL Server, Bootstrap, Windows XP and MS Office.
Confidential
UI Developer
Responsibilities:
- Widely used agile development methodology based Scrum for developing various business applications.
- Tested and debugged website display issues in multiple browsers.
- During the project I coordinated with Project Management, Engineering, and QA and outside vendors to deliver the API and app.
- Successfully involved in writing the properties, methods in the Class Modules and also developed web services using HTTP.
- Designed and developed various stored procedures, functions and triggers in PL/SQL to implement business rules.
- Wrote UNIX Korn shell scripts to automate the batch process.
- Created migration document and supported the migration of packages and objects to production environment.
- Work with a graphical user interface GUI and other elements created by a front end developer in order to use and change the software.
- Contribute to the design and build out of a new platform, including user-facing features and core back-end functionality.
- Bootstrap sets basic global display, typography, and link styles.
- Friendly user interface for iPad, iPhone, other mobile device
- Study the database needs of our applications and optimize them using MongoDB
- Wrote a custom PHP WS-Security implementation for SOAP.
- Bootstrap framework is used to do the responsive design better.
- Used CA SCM as version control for creating packages and committing the code to the test environment and Production environment.
- Worked on Eclipse plug-ins like CA SCM, VaultClipse and Code Collaborator.
- Developed Implemented web designs using CSS, HTML, JQuery, Javascript and Abode Fireworks
Environment: HTML4/5, CSS2/3, .Net, JavaScript,Java, MongoDB, jsp, jQuery, angular JS, AJAX, SVN, Eclipse, Windows, Bootstrap, Backbone Js, Agile.
Confidential
Role: Web/UI Developer
Responsibilities:
- Involved in Requirements and Analysis: Understanding the requirements of the client and the flow of the application as well as the MVC application Framework.
- Created HTML5 and CSS from Photoshop mockups.
- Defined and developed the application's presentation layer using HTML5, CSS3, JavaScript, jQuery Scripting and used Backbone.js framework.
- Worked and involved in development, enhancement and testing of the application.
- Worked on Responsive Web Design to make the web pages responsive.
- Defined different media queries for different devices, i.e- mobile browser, iPad browser etc.
- Redesigned pages to improve application design and UI to attract the customers by taking inputs from senior management.
- Got chance to interact with business team on regular basis and gather requirements.
- Developed mockups and prototypes using HTML5 and CSS3.
- Used JS for custom client-side validation and DOM manipulations.
- Successfully wrote and implemented SQL Queries, Stored procedures and Triggers in SQL SERVER
- Heavily interacted with the end users and stake holders for design validation.
- Evaluated, analyzed, and tested web interface to understand and enhance the overall usability of the designs
- Contributed in developing company's internal cheat sheet.
- Developed cross browser and multi browser compatible web pages using HTML5, CSS3, and JavaScript.
- Used advanced level of HTML5, JavaScript, CSS3 and pure CSS layouts table less layout .
- Produced content pages with CSS3 layout and style markup presentations and also used JavaScript methods and properties.
- Developed the pages that are complaint to W3C standard.
- Experience building web applications with PHP
- Version control through SVN.
- Actively participated and provided feedback in a constructive and insightful manner during weekly Iterative review meetings to track the progress for each iterative cycle and figure out the issues.
- Ensured site design integrity and quality control consistency throughout the project's lifecycle.
- Updated the website from time to time for special Requirements.
- Responsible for quality assurance of finished websites including the validation of web forms and links.
Environment: HTML5, XML, CSS3, JavaScript, jQuery, Eclipse, PHP, AJAX, MySQL, , JavaScript and Windows XP
Confidential
Java Developer
Responsibilities:
- Identified the Business Requirements and Involved in preparing System Requirements for the project.
- Used J2EE design patterns like Value Object Pattern, MVC, and Singleton Pattern.
- Consumed soap web services developed by third party vendors.
- Designed and developed various stored procedures, functions and triggers in PL/SQL to implement business rules.
- Created Rest web services to get the response in front end for online banking and even for mobile application.
- Coordinated team application of test-driven development TDD strategies to optimize system quality and to enable rapid refactoring.
- Used Web service to load various labs and external systems by using their services.
- Participated in the technical code reviews and prepared peer review documents.
- Developed Maven build scripts and involved in deploying the application on Websphere.
- Used SVN as version control.
- Debugged the website using Chrome Developer's tool and manipulated the nodes using DOM functions.
- Defined and developed the application's presentation layer using HTML5, CSS3, JavaScript, jQuery Scripting and used Backbone.js framework.
- Involved in various SDLC phases like Design, Development and Testing.
- Developed Graphical User Interfaces using XML and JSP's for user interaction.
- Used various Core Java concepts such as Exception Handling, Collection APIs to implement various features and enhancements.
- Data Access was done using iBatis-ORM.
- Ruby allows you to write less code while accomplishing more than many other languages and frameworks.
- Assisted efficiently in the design, development, testing, upgrading new HRIS capabilities.
- Consumed Web Services to check the credit history report of the applicants.
- Wrote test cases in JUnit for unit testing of classes and documenting the system deployment.
- Used Ant to build the J2EE application.
Environment: Java 1.6, J2EE, Eclipse IDE, Spring 3.0, JavaScript, JPA, JSON, XML, JAXB, Ruby on rails,
Web logic, Oracle 10g, PL/SQL, Restful Web service, Maven, Node.js, Backbone.js, Subversion
Confidential
UI Developer
Responsibilities:
- Developed user interface using HTML, CSS3, JSON, JavaScript, jQuery, and jQuery UI.
- Used JQUERY to handle the client side validations.
- Responsible for transforming designed mock-ups to web pages.
- Used to update the HTML pages using JQUERY AJAX via JSON response.
- Designed web pages and used applications that meet business needs and user goals through a user experience.
- Developed Web applications that are cross - browser compatible.
- Responsible in creating the screens with table less design.
- Tweaked, optimized, and created new sprites with Photoshop to generate CSS3- based UI elements.
- Creating browser compatibility web pages using HTML5, CSS3, JavaScript, and jQuery.
- Performing new-website support research in the areas of Latest Web Technologies, Usability, Accessibility, and User Experience.
- Worked closely with team members to meet the client requirement.
- Actively participated in day-to-day meeting, status meeting, strong reporting and effective communication with project manager.
Skills worked on: HTML, CSS, Adobe CQ5, JavaScript, JQuery, Adobe Fireworks, Eclipse.
Confidential
Role: Web Developer
Responsibilities:
- Involved in Client meetings for gathering Business Requirement understanding the client specifications.
- Extensively involved in agile software development methodology scrum status meetings.
- Based on the Business requirement, developed the wire frames using Axure tool.
- Involved in close Client meetings and discussions during the dynamic modificationsassociated with wireframes.
- Using wireframe as backbone reference, developed the front screens using
- JQuery, Javascript, AngularJS, CSS and HTML.
- Coordinated with Data Architect in assisting for developing the backend databases.
Environment: JavaScript, HTML, CSS, Webstorm, AxurePro 5.6
Confidential
Software developer
Responsibilities:
- Extensively worked on Struts Framework.
- Created used interfaces using JSP.
- Developed the Web Interface using Servlets, Java Server Pages, HTML and CSS.
- Developed the DAO objects using JDBC.
- Business Services using the Servlets and Java.
- Developed and modified Servlets to accept and process request from the clients.
- Developed various objects using java and HTML and DHTML to maintain well-structured GUI and to interact with Controllers to get data from Oracle database.
- Used JDBC to connect the J2EEserver with the relational database.
- User input validations done using JavaScript and developed use cases using UML.
- Extreme programming methodologies for replacing the existing code and testing in J2EE environment.
- Developed java classes for business layer.
- Developed database objects like tables, views, stored procedures, indexes.
- Involved in testing and fixing the bugs.
Skills worked on: Java, J2EE, JSP, Struts, HTML,DHTML, Custom Tags, ANT, Java Script, XML, JDBC, Oracle PL/SQL , DAO, Linux, Web Logic, JUnit, Log4j, Eclipse.